Well whatever it's for it's not martial law.

The timing is all wrong. Bid 15 Dec. Bid evaluations, months. Bid letting, around March. Installation around June. Getting bugs out and people trained, August. Oh you thought August 2000! More like 2001.

Probably for US Army or all services. They handle the same kind of problems on base as police do in any city. Ergo the same kind of software and hardware that my and your local police have.
